CODE:-
from ursina import * | |
import random | |
app = Ursina() | |
camera.orthographic = True | |
camera.fov = 10 | |
car = Entity(model='quad', texture='assets\car', collider='box', scale=(2,1), rotation_z=-90, y = -3) | |
road1 = Entity(model='quad', texture='assets\\road', scale=15, z=1) | |
road2= duplicate(road1, y=15) | |
pair = [road1, road2] | |
enemies = [] | |
def newEnemy(): | |
val = random.uniform(-2,2) | |
new = duplicate(car, texture='assets\enemy', x = 2*val, y = 25, color=color.random_color(), | |
rotation_z = 90 if val < 0 else -90) | |
enemies.append(new) | |
invoke(newEnemy, delay=0.5) | |
newEnemy() | |
def update(): | |
car.x -=held_keys['a']*5*time.dt | |
car.x +=held_keys['d']*5*time.dt | |
for road in pair: | |
road.y -= 6*time.dt | |
if road.y < -15: | |
road.y += 30 | |
for enemy in enemies: | |
if enemy.x < 0: | |
enemy.y -= 10 * time.dt | |
else: | |
enemy.y -= 5 * time.dt | |
if enemy.y < -10: | |
enemies.remove(enemy) | |
destroy(enemy) | |
if car.intersects().hit: | |
car.shake() | |
app.run() |
